/** * An utility function to write some text in the search input box * in a content page. * @param {Object} browser * The browser that contains the content. * @param {String} text * The string to write in the search field. * @param {String} fieldName * The name of the field to write to.
*/
let typeInSearchField = async function (browser, text, fieldName) {
await SpecialPowers.spawn(
browser,
[[fieldName, text]],
async function ([contentFieldName, contentText]) { // Put the focus on the search box.
let searchInput = content.document.getElementById(contentFieldName);
searchInput.focus();
searchInput.value = contentText;
}
);
};
/** * Given a <xul:browser> at some non-internal web page, * return something that resembles an nsIContentPermissionRequest, * using the browsers currently loaded document to get a principal. * * @param browser (<xul:browser>) * The browser that we'll create a nsIContentPermissionRequest * for. * @returns A nsIContentPermissionRequest-ish object.
*/ function makeMockPermissionRequest(browser) {
let type = {
options: Cc["@mozilla.org/array;1"].createInstance(Ci.nsIArray),
QueryInterface: ChromeUtils.generateQI(["nsIContentPermissionType"]),
};
let types = Cc["@mozilla.org/array;1"].createInstance(Ci.nsIMutableArray);
types.appendElement(type);
let principal = browser.contentPrincipal;
let result = {
types,
isHandlingUserInput: false,
principal,
topLevelPrincipal: principal,
requester: null,
_cancelled: false,
cancel() { this._cancelled = true;
},
_allowed: false,
allow() { this._allowed = true;
},
getDelegatePrincipal() { return principal;
},
QueryInterface: ChromeUtils.generateQI(["nsIContentPermissionRequest"]),
};
// In the e10s-case, nsIContentPermissionRequest will have // element defined. window is defined otherwise. if (browser.isRemoteBrowser) {
result.element = browser;
} else {
result.window = browser.contentWindow;
}
return result;
}
/** * For an opened PopupNotification, clicks on the main action, * and waits for the panel to fully close. * * @return {Promise} * Resolves once the panel has fired the "popuphidden" * event.
*/ function clickMainAction() {
let removePromise = BrowserTestUtils.waitForEvent(
PopupNotifications.panel, "popuphidden"
);
let popupNotification = getPopupNotificationNode();
popupNotification.button.click(); return removePromise;
}
/** * For an opened PopupNotification, clicks on the secondary action, * and waits for the panel to fully close. * * @param actionIndex (Number) * The index of the secondary action to be clicked. The default * secondary action (the button shown directly in the panel) is * treated as having index 0. * * @return {Promise} * Resolves once the panel has fired the "popuphidden" * event.
*/ function clickSecondaryAction(actionIndex) {
let removePromise = BrowserTestUtils.waitForEvent(
PopupNotifications.panel, "popuphidden"
);
let popupNotification = getPopupNotificationNode(); if (!actionIndex) {
popupNotification.secondaryButton.click(); return removePromise;
}
return (async function () { // Click the dropmarker arrow and wait for the menu to show up.
let dropdownPromise = BrowserTestUtils.waitForEvent(
popupNotification.menupopup, "popupshown"
);
await EventUtils.synthesizeMouseAtCenter(popupNotification.menubutton, {});
await dropdownPromise;
// The menuitems in the dropdown are accessible as direct children of the panel, // because they are injected into a <children> node in the XBL binding. // The target action is the menuitem at index actionIndex - 1, because the first // secondary action (index 0) is the button shown directly in the panel.
let actionMenuItem =
popupNotification.querySelectorAll("menuitem")[actionIndex - 1];
await EventUtils.synthesizeMouseAtCenter(actionMenuItem, {});
await removePromise;
})();
}
/** * Makes sure that 1 (and only 1) <xul:popupnotification> is being displayed * by PopupNotification, and then returns that <xul:popupnotification>. * * @return {<xul:popupnotification>}
*/ function getPopupNotificationNode() { // PopupNotification is a bit overloaded here, so to be // clear, popupNotifications is a list of <xul:popupnotification> // nodes.
let popupNotifications = PopupNotifications.panel.childNodes; Assert.equal(
popupNotifications.length,
1, "Should be showing a "
); return popupNotifications[0];
}
